Output 36ba919a494a2788c0b185ceb3a39f537ddf9d152de313a6c3c2802d72ad7e0e:0

value
2688339546
script pubkey
OP_0 OP_PUSHBYTES_20 84393c83aef663defd123d21da7082709fa7ae8c
address
tb1qssuneqaw7e3aalgj85sa5uyzwz060t5vt6vp7w
transaction
36ba919a494a2788c0b185ceb3a39f537ddf9d152de313a6c3c2802d72ad7e0e